Lest We Forget

Incredibly proud to see The Scouts at the forefront of remembrance again. At Morecambe, where I attended, members were extremely smartly turned out and a credit to all concerned. Shades of 1919 when Scouts were privileged to be able to guard the temporary Morecambe cenotaph set up close by on the promenade.

Morecambe Cenotaph 1919 

Remembering and honouring former local Scouts who made the ultimate sacrifice in all conflicts including –

World War 1:-

1st Caton Troop:
BOLTON, Tom – 1/5 Bn., King’s Own Royal Lancaster Regiment
COOK, Stephen – 5 Bn., King’s Own Royal Lancaster Regiment
DOWTHWAITE, Raymond Arthur – Royal Field Artillery 230th Bde
4th Lancaster Wesley Troop:
BOWKER, Robert – 1/5 Bn., King’s Own Royal Lancaster Regiment
BRATHERTON, David Musgrove – 8th Bn., Royal Fusiliers, City of London Regiment
DOBSON M.M., Herbert – 1/5 Bn., King’s Own Royal Lancaster Regiment
GILL, Harold – 11th Bn., Royal Fusiliers, City of London Regiment
HUTTON, Richard Stanley – Royal Army Medical Corps
5th Lancaster (St. Peter’s) Troop:
PRESCOTT, James Francis Christopher – Duke of Cornwall’s Light Infantry 1/5 Battn.
WILTON, James William – Herefordshire Regiment
7th Lancaster (Parish Church) Troop:
CRAYSTON, Reginald Walls – 6th Bn., Border Regiment
4th Morecambe (Parish Church) Troop:
EDMONDSON, THOMAS – 1/5 Bn., King’s Own Royal Lancaster Regiment
HODGSON, MAURICE – 1/5 Bn., King’s Own Royal Lancaster Regiment
Hornby Castle Troop:
SLINGER, HAROLD – No. 2 Coy., Household Battalion
Melling Troop:
VOCKINS, John William – Royal Field Artillery108th Bty, 23rd Bde

World War 2:-

1st Carnforth Troop:
CARPENTER, Harold – (possibly) 1st Bn., Royal Berkshire Regiment
KEENAN, Kenneth – 132nd (The Glamorgan Yeomanry) Field Regiment, Royal Artillery
MARTIN, John James – Royal Air Force Volunteer Reserve 83 Sqdn
7th Lancaster (Parish Church):
BAINBRIDGE, Stanley – 2nd Bn., Border Regiment
13th Lancaster:
AMBLER, George Geoffrey – 20 Sqdn., RAF 
ATKINSON, Frank – HMS Urley, Royal Navy
ATKINSON, Norman – (possibly) 88 Field Regt., Royal Artillery
HARRISON, Maurice George – 614 Sqdn., Royal Air Force Volunteer Reserve
KNOWLES. William Stewart – 254 Sqdn., Royal Air Force Volunteer Reserve
PEARSON, Leslie Edward – 77 Sqdn., RAF
16th Lancaster (St. Paul’s):
MAY, Sydney – H.M.S. Bramble, Royal Navy
17th Lancaster (St Joseph’s):
HOLT, John Francis – H.M.S. Repulse, Royal Navy

2nd Morecambe Sea Scouts (West End Methodist):
JUDGE, Charles Dennis – H.M.S. Karanan, Royal Navy
4th Morecambe & Heysham Sea Scouts:
BRAMHALL, Harold – Joiner 4th Class, HMS Hood, Royal Navy
BRUTON, Ronald Harry – 47 G.P. Transport Coy., Royal Indian Army Service Corps
5th Morecambe (Sea Scouts):
HARLING, Lawrence – 4th Royal Tank Regiment, R.A.C.
10th Morecambe & Heysham (Rover Scouts):
BRUTON, Ronald Harry – see 4th Morecambe above
1st Wray:
AITCHISON, George M H  – (possibly) Royal Artillery, attd. 655 A.O.P. Sqdn., Royal Air Force
